In a world driven by rapid change and technology, investing in science education and innovation is more critical than ever.

The Philippine Foundation for Science and Technology (PFST) is committed to nurturing the next generation of Filipino innovators by promoting science literacy, creativity and inclusive learning—especially in underserved communities.

The PFST, which was founded 41 years ago by science and technology leaders and industrialists, aims to support nationwide programs that bring hands-on science learning to schools, empower educators and inspire young minds to explore the world of science and technology.
